2. What Is Potassium Silicate?

Potassium silicate—sometimes called k silicate or kalium silicate—is an inorganic compound made from potassium oxide (K₂O) and silicon dioxide (SiO₂). It’s highly soluble in water, forming a clear, alkaline potassium silicate solution that’s easy to apply.

Unlike sodium silicate (also known as water glass or liquid glass), potassium silicate doesn’t leave behind harmful sodium residues, making it safer for soil and plants. This is a key reason why it’s preferred in agriculture over sodium-based alternatives like sodium silicate liquid or sodium silicate powder.

3. Potassium Silicate in Agriculture

One of the biggest uses of potassium silicate today is in farming. Known as potassium silicate for plants, it serves as both a source of potassium and a bioavailable form of silicon—a beneficial element that strengthens plant cell walls.

When used as a potassium silicate fertilizer, it helps crops resist pests, diseases, drought, and even heavy metal toxicity. Many growers consider it the best potassium silicate for plants because it’s compatible with hydroponic systems, foliar sprays, and soil drenches.

  • Improves stem strength and reduces lodging in grains
  • Enhances resistance to powdery mildew and spider mites
  • Boosts photosynthesis and nutrient uptake
  • Works well in cannabis, strawberries, tomatoes, and rice

You’ll find it sold as potassium silicate liquid fertilizer or potassium silicate powder. The liquid form is ready-to-use and mixes easily with other nutrients, while the powder must be dissolved in water before application.

5. Industrial and Construction Uses

Beyond the farm, potassium silicate shines in construction. Potassium silicate concrete sealers create a durable, breathable, and alkali-resistant surface that’s ideal for masonry, stucco, and mineral paints.

Unlike sodium silicate concrete treatments—which can cause efflorescence due to sodium buildup—potassium silicate doesn’t leave white salt deposits. This makes it a superior choice for high-end architectural finishes and historic restoration.

It’s also used in fire-resistant coatings, wood treatments, and as a binder in refractory cements. Its high melting point and chemical stability make it ideal for heat-resistant applications.

6. Potassium Silicate vs. Sodium Silicate

It’s easy to confuse potassium silicate with sodium silicate, but they’re not interchangeable in all contexts. Sodium silicate (Na₂SiO₃ or Na₂SiO₃·9H₂O) is cheaper and widely used in detergents, soap making, water treatment, and even as a temporary engine sealant.

However, sodium silicate in soil can increase salinity and harm plant health over time. That’s why potassium silicate is preferred in agriculture.
